Costa's Cafe

Cafe at 118 King's Cross Road
Costa's Cafe image
Ad
Address
118 King's Cross Road
King's Cross
London
WC1X 9DS
Map
Telephone
020 7837 5304
Region
King's Cross
Nearest Station
King's Cross St. Pancras
0.42 miles
Opening Summary
Mon to Fri 7am - 6pm
Sat 7am - 5pm

Costa's Cafe serve a variety of hot meals and snacks including lasagne, pizza, sandwiches and all day breakfasts as well as a selection of hot and cold beverages. A local delivery service is also available.

User Reviews

There are no user reviews
Have your say

Add a review or useful tip for this business